在现代网页设计与开发中,HTML5和CSS3是两个不可或缺的核心技术。它们不仅为开发者提供了更强大的功能,还极大地提升了用户体验。本文将从基础概念入手,逐步深入探讨HTML5和CSS3的基本知识及其应用。
首先,HTML5(HyperText Markup Language 5)是超文本标记语言的第五版,它是构建网页结构的基础。相比于之前的版本,HTML5新增了许多语义化标签,如`
接着,我们来看CSS3(Cascading Style Sheets 3)。CSS3是用于控制网页样式的一门语言,它允许开发者通过简单的代码实现复杂的视觉效果。比如,使用`border-radius`属性可以轻松创建圆角矩形;而借助`box-shadow`属性,则能够模拟立体阴影效果。此外,CSS3还支持动画和过渡效果,这使得页面交互变得更加生动有趣。举个例子,当用户悬停在一个按钮上时,可以通过设置`transform: scale(1.1)`让按钮稍微放大一点,从而增强用户的操作反馈感。
当然,HTML5与CSS3并不是孤立存在的,两者相辅相成才能打造出优秀的网页作品。例如,结合HTML5提供的`
最后需要提醒的是,尽管HTML5和CSS3拥有众多优点,但在实际开发过程中仍需注意兼容性问题。不同浏览器对某些新特性的支持程度可能存在差异,因此建议开发者始终关注最新的标准,并及时更新自己的技能树。
总之,掌握HTML5和CSS3的基础知识对于任何想要进入前端领域的人员来说都是至关重要的一步。希望这篇文章能为你打开通往精彩网络世界的大门!